Subject: SDI anonymous remote exploit for proftpd
Hello,
I've seen some discussion about the possibility of exploit the newest
proftpd vulnerability without having the permission to write (STOR). Here
is the proof. Unlikely the last published exploit, this one does not have
tricks like buggy NOP code or something (to avoid script kiddies).

* Exploit for the ProFTPD log_xfer() buffer overflow -- it will spawn a
* shell owned by root.
*
* HOWTO: unlikely the other recent FTP vulnerability, this one doesn't
* need a writeable directory. You just got to have permission to
* download a file (like welcome.msg or README). Don't forget to install
* our favorite network tool -- NetCat.
